    To see if an engine has been overhauled, you can look at it from three aspects:

    1. Observe whether most of the screws of this engine are stressed and have not been blocked;

    2. If the engine is overhauled, there will inevitably be some sealant, see if all the gaskets have traces of sealant;

    3. The engine overhaul will replace most of the engine and the main accessories with new parts, which can be carefully observed, so if the overhaul is better, it has no impact on the car from the performance, and it cannot be measured, so buying a second-hand car is mainly to see the condition of the car, whether the engine has been overhauled.

    The number of revolutions of the ignition is around 1500 rpm, indicating that the engine is normal.

    After starting, plug the exhaust pipe hole with a cloth, and the sound will be muffled immediately, and the engine will be turned off after a few seconds, indicating that the engine is healthy.

    Put the car on the shelf and check whether the screws of the engine have serious signs of being violently opened by the wrench.

    Check the vicinity of the engine for dirt from oil leaks.

    If you don't start the car, step on the clutch and gradually raise the gear from the first gear to see if it is smooth and comfortable.

    Start the car, step on the clutch, press the accelerator slowly, listen to whether the sound is smooth, and gradually upshift on the road, and the car will not be frustrated.

    These are the basic inspection processes, and if you need to, be sure to go to a professional store and put it on the shelf.

    There are basically two ways to tell if a car has been overhauled

    Open the engine compartment to observe all the visible screws, the screw removal will leave traces of the wrench, and the main parts of the screws are marked with paint and lines when they leave the factory.

    Observe the position of the engine seal, the position of the seal after the disassembled engine is installed again will leave oil stains and sealant, and sometimes the repair technology is not up to par, and the sealing gasket position is not well sealed and the organic oil seeps out.

    If the above two conditions are not found, it does not necessarily mean that the car has not undergone major repairs. It's hard to see if it's handled well.
